[b]Who knew they are so serious and competitive[/b]? Doesn’t sound very holiday spirited …[/quote] It's a bit serious, but not really competitive. The idea is that each person brings their best cookie. Something special that they don't make all the time. Usually, these are recipes that have been handed down for generations, or are difficult/time consuming to make. You could do something fairly simple like a spritz or sugar cookie, but well made and beautifully decorated. Or you could make something really involved like those stupid clothespin cookies that I can never get right. Heck, you could make something like divinity, which is a confection and not a cookie, but it's a picky beast, and people will really appreciate that someone can turn those out. Anyway, the point is that it is special, for a special occasion, and everyone involved puts a little bit of themselves into what they bring.[/quote]
